The 'payroll' tax applies at a hard percentage of the working income - no brackets. Regarding employee, devote 6.2% of your working income for Social Security (only up to $106,800 income) and 4.45% of it for Medicare (no limit). Together they take a lot more 7.65% of one's income. What of your income in taxes? As per brand new IRS policies, the amount of debt relief that find is regarded as be your earnings. This is simply because of the fact that you were supposed to pay for that money to the creditor nevertheless, you did not always. This amount on the money you just don't pay then becomes your taxable income. The government will tax this money along the brand new other salaries. Just in case you were insolvent the actual settlement deal, you have got to pay any taxes on that relief money. As a result that if your amount of debts a person can had the actual settlement was greater how the value of one's total assets, you do not have to pay tax on the money that was eliminated from your dues. However, you reason to report this to the government. If you don't, you will be taxed.
